This contract is for the procurement of five packages of non-sterile, disposable plastic inhaler tubes, with each package containing 50 clear tubes. Each tube measures 84 inches in length and features force-fit flared tips. The items must be individually wrapped and delivered within 63 days after the order is placed. The supplies are subject to a strict 60-month non-extendable shelf life, with a requirement that no more than nine months have passed from the date of manufacture to the date of delivery to the government. Labels must clearly display the NSN, manufacturer, CAGE code, contract or lot number, and the dates of manufacture and expiration. The procurement is managed by the Department of Defense Medical Supply Chain and must adhere to DLA master technical, quality, and packaging requirements.
